In general, Japanese potters do not share their original glaze recipes with others.
This is especially true in traditional studios that operate under an inherited system, where recipes have been passed down exclusively from father to son or from master to apprentice.
Recently, even some traditional Japanese studios have begun to welcome foreigners who wish to learn pottery in Japan. However, traditional kiln studios still seem reluctant to share their closely guarded recipes.
